Linux has native support for the secure shell which is very important in servers management.
Software updates can only be done by use of apt-get update command then it will update all
software to the latest versions but in windows, you need to update individual software will close
monitoring to check any problem during upgrading. Linux customization is very flexible, unlike the
windows where it is difficult to tweak it to your satisfaction. Privacy is also assured in Linux since
only use of commands and also password is required to access them (Aaqib, and Sharma, 2019 pp.
441-447).

Amazon Elastic Compute Cloud (Amazon EC2)
Amazon Elastic Compute Cloud (Amazon EC2) is basically a web service that provides secure, re-
sizable compute capacity in the cloud. The main function is to give the developers an upper hand in
web-scale cloud computing by providing an interface for obtaining and configuring the capacities
with fewer frictions on the web service. It will only allow developers to pay for the capacities they
used during development (Bailey, B. 2019).
Amazon EC2 will allow you to increase or decrease the capacity within few minutes or minimal
time also you can use auto-scaling to ease the management. The user also will have complete access
as root and also you can interact with them. It also allows you to choose your own configurations of
memory, CPU, and boot partition size. It is also very secure and reliable to use since AWS is the
highest priority (Salman, Uddin, Acheampong, and Xu, 2019, March pp. 25-34).
